The RFLP mapping of the calmodulin gene of Neurospora crassa

Authors

Abstract

The map position of the calmodulin gene (cmd) was determined by RFLP (Restriction Fragment Length Polymorphism) mapping in Neurospora crassa. The cmd gene was mapped on chromosome V, between al-3 and inl.
